Pakistan: Oilseeds and Products Annual - USDA Foreign Agricultural Service
Contact: Office of Agricultural Affairs, Islamabad | (011-92-51) 208-2275. Link to report: Pakistan: Oilseeds and Products Annual. Edible oil and oilseeds are among the largest food and feed imports into Pakistan. Edible oil imports during 2020/21 are anticipated at a record 3.55 million metric tons (MMT), up five percent over the previous year.

- What is edible oil in Pakistan?
- Oil-bearing Seeds and Oil-rich Plant in Pakistan The main raw materials for edible oil in Pakistan has cottonseeds, sunflower seeds, canola/rapeseeds, sesame seeds, corn germ, rice bran, and more. In addition, the fishing industry in Pakistan is also promising, and fish oil is can also be an important part of edible oils.

- How is edible oil demand met in Pakistan?
- Local edible oil demand is met through both crushing of oil seeds and import of cooking oil. Cottonseed is the principal oilseed crop grown in Pakistan, accounting for an average of ~87% of domestic oilseed production in the last 5 years. Cottonseed demand is met through local produce only.
